The Oakland County Bar Association Tax Committee will host a panel of experts on Thursday, Jan. 18 who will address tax considerations for attorneys engaged in merger and acquisition transactions.
The program will take place at 5:30 p.m. at the Oakland County Bar Association in Bloomfield Hills.
Panelists include Michael Antovski, Bodman PLC; James Combs, Honigman Miller Schwartz and Cohn LLP; and Kurt Piwko, CPA, Plante Moran.
Attorney Evan H. Kaploe of Maddin, Hauser, Roth, & Heller, P.C. will moderate.
Pre-registration is recommended since seating is limited. Pre-registration for this seminar ends Jan. 17, however, walk-ins are welcome.
